In both hedge funds and private equity funds, the standard fee structure is 2 and 20two percent of the fund assets per year are taken as the management fee, which covers operating costs. Partners at private-equity firms and hedge funds typically treat a big portion of the fees they charge their clients as a capital gain that is, as profit on the sale of an investment so they can pay tax at the capital-gains rate of 20 percent (plus a surtax of 3.8 percent typically).
